Output fe97294ebcde7ad813b8c6d895c6dfd70414e18ed637fd7c51a758d03970a1f3:7

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375aa7086aa08dbb2bb2caaa9b38033ce6ccc OP_EQUAL
address
3BMEXZJTffTmoGrrY2LHYMNiK8eXgdxbJS
transaction
fe97294ebcde7ad813b8c6d895c6dfd70414e18ed637fd7c51a758d03970a1f3
confirmations
381615
spent
true